TUTTLE, District Judge.

The identical question of infringement here involved was before Judge O'Brien in a suit at law between these same parties, based upon a license agreement. This court, through Judge O'Brien, has decided that issue in favor of plaintiff, and as between these parties it is res adjudicata.
